The Paroli Roulette Strategy

The Paroli system distinguishes itself from other strategies, notably the well-known Martingale strategy, through its unique approach to bet increases. Whereas the Martingale strategy encourages bettors to double their wager after each loss in hopes of recouping losses and turning a profit, Paroli adopts a more conservative and profit-oriented approach.

The Martingale strategy, while popular and occasionally effective, carries significant risks. It necessitates a substantial bankroll to sustain consecutive bet increases, and even then, there is no guarantee of profit. Moreover, a prolonged losing streak can quickly lead to substantial losses, leaving players in a financially precarious situation.

In contrast, the Paroli system offers a more gradual and controlled approach to bet increases. By doubling the wager after each win, Paroli aims to capitalize on winning streaks while mitigating the risks of losses by returning to the original wager after a fixed number of consecutive wins. This not only makes the system suitable for players with a more limited budget but also provides a sense of security and control lacking in more aggressive strategies like the Martingale.

How Does It Work?

The Paroli system is a modified, positive progression. You increase the bet after a win and decrease it after a loss. After a fixed number of consecutive wins, you return to the original bet. It’s easy to apply:

  • Choose a base bet and place units of that amount on an even chance.
  • Double the bet after a win. Return to the base bet after a loss or after 3 consecutive wins.
  • Experienced gamblers recommend choosing a base bet of less than 5% of your total loss limit when using the Paroli system.

Best Bets for Paroli

The Paroli system relies on even chances such as black/red, high/low, and even/odd. These offer nearly a 50% chance to win with a payout of 1 to 1. While these bets offer the best odds, the payout is the lowest.

The Logic Behind the System

The Paroli system aims to maximize the profit potential of small winning streaks by doubling the bet 3 consecutive times. When successful, it can lead to 7 times the base bet in profit.

By lowering the bet after each loss, you prevent losing more than the total sum of your original series of bets. This protects your total profit in case of a loss after a winning streak.

The Parlay Variation

This variant follows almost exactly the steps of Paroli, with the only exception being that players choose a profit goal and continue doubling the bet after each consecutive win. You only return to the base bet after a loss.
